Transaction e7fb4f86e2e35f874a9391031845e027ff6cccae453aa93166b0aba41228aebe
1 Input
1 Output
-
e7fb4f86e2e35f874a9391031845e027ff6cccae453aa93166b0aba41228aebe:0
- value
- 21905633
- script pubkey
- OP_0 OP_PUSHBYTES_20 17c3e2aaa805a7fcfd82c99492e48260bca36905
- address
- bc1qzlp7924gqknlelvzex2f9eyzvz72x6g9vl6rl3